Dying to Learn is the premier book in a fictional trilogy written by Oberto “Falco” Airaudi, founder and spiritual guide of The Federation of Damanhur in Italy. Originally, Falco wrote the Initiate series to teach students at the Damanhur Mystery School and to honor Damanhur’s Temples to Humanity, which are often called the “Eighth Wonder of the World.” Now, Falco’s books have been translated into English and are being offered to the public at large.
Dying to Learn is a futuristic novella in which an Avatar named OroCritshna comes to Earth after a great cataclysm to teach and to guide the resurrection of the human race. OroCritshna is a time traveler and a Master Soul, and he alone possesses knowledge of our sordid history and our Divine potential. In this dystopian future, Capitalism has failed and an “End Times” of our own making has left our world in chaos. Humans are disillusioned and our planet, once again, is shrouded in superstition, ignorance, and darkness. In this wasteland, OrCritshna attempts – like the prophets before him – to help humanity spiritually ascend. Yet, OroCritshna finds few students who are ready to become Initiates. Oberto Airaudi is the founder of The Federation of Damanhur in Italy, considered the most utopian community in the world. Mr. Airaudi is a philosopher, healer, writer, and painter. His teachings encourage the awakening of the inner master through study, experimentation, overcoming dogmatic attitudes, and the complete expression of individual potential. In accordance with Damanhurian custom, Mr. Airaudi also uses the name of “Falco” (Falcon). He chose this name to honor Horus, the Egyptian God who represents the stellar and solar symbol of Light, toward which the Initiate orients his or her path of Consciousness.
In 1975, Falco founded Damanhur and manifested the dream of a society based on optimism and the idea that human beings can be the masters of their own destiny. Indeed, the basis of Falco’s vision is the belief that every human being possesses a Divine nature which may awaken through conscious interactions with other humans and meditations on the unseen forces. As a result, Damanhur’s social, political, and philosophical systems are in constant evolution and transformation, based on the exaltation of diversity and cooperation. Today, Falco has no decision-making role within the political or social structure of Damanhur, which is guided by democratically elected bodies.
Rev. Laura M. George, J.D., founder of The Oracle Institute, wrote the Foreword to Dying to Learn. Oracle is a 501(c)(3) educational charity which was formed to assist humanity in making the difficult shift into the next spiritual paradigm. Oracle operates a non-profit publishing house and multi-faith spirituality school in Independence, Virginia, where it serves as an advocate for enlightenment and a vanguard for spiritual evolution.
Currently, Ms. George is overseeing the construction of the “Peace Pentagon,” an interfaith retreat and social justice center located in the Appalachian Mountains along the New River, the oldest river in our hemisphere. Oracle’s icon is the Pentacle, which represents the emerging “Fifth Spiritual Paradigm” and theosophical unity among the five major religions (Hinduism, Judaism, Buddhism, Christianity, and Islam). Oracle’s formal mission statement is Thomas Jefferson’s Virginia Act for Religious Freedom.
